Unit Definitions

What is Bit ?

A Bit (short for 'binary digit') is the basic unit of information in computing and digital communications. It is a binary value, meaning it can have one of two values=> 0 or 1. Bits are used to represent data in computers and other electronic devices. They are the building blocks of digital information, and are used to store, transmit, and process data.
- Learn more..

arrow_downward

What is Exbibit ?

An Exbibit (Eib or Eibit) is a binary unit of digital information that is equal to 1,152,921,504,606,846,976 bits and is defined by the International Electro technical Commission(IEC). The prefix 'exbi' is derived from the binary number system and it is used to distinguish it from the decimal-based 'exabit' (Eb). It is widely used in the field of computing as it more accurately represents the amount of data storage and data transfer in computer systems.
